Transaction 13878f9d6cf1663a25e17c0cab9bc57f1dddf17f653f8b61c3cb987af5bc4a1a
1 Input
2 Outputs
- 13878f9d6cf1663a25e17c0cab9bc57f1dddf17f653f8b61c3cb987af5bc4a1a:0
- 13878f9d6cf1663a25e17c0cab9bc57f1dddf17f653f8b61c3cb987af5bc4a1a:1
value 31512338
address 13bQN8he3ecAdfdwWeHTyVic5iHSyXsthW
value 20070916
address 1CeeWrne2xMs6MR39rWP8WXfncusyrUM2R